U.S. lifts Caribbean airspace restrictions after Venezuela strike

U.S. Transportation Secretary Sean Duffy. File | Photo Credit: AP The United States lifted airspace restrictions over the Caribbean late on Saturday (January 3, 2026) after barring commercial flights during a U.S. military operation that led to the capture of Venezuelan President Nicolas Maduro. Mr. Maduro and his wife were flown by helicopter to New…
